What does the word "Stefano" mean?

The word "Stefano" is a name with deep historical and cultural significance, primarily rooted in Greek origin. It is derived from the Greek name "Stephanos," which translates to "crown" or "garland." This etymology points toward themes of victory, honor, and achievement, as crowns and garlands were often symbols of success in ancient times.
